Compare all specifications:
1996 Ford Probe | 1978 Vauxhall Chevette | |
Make | Ford | Vauxhall |
Model | Probe | Chevette |
Year Released | 1996 | 1978 |
Engine Position | Front | Front |
Engine Size | 1989 cc | 1256 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 118 HP | 0 HP |
Drive Type | Front |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 5 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Weight | 1220 kg | 885 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4550 mm | 4200 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1780 mm | 1580 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1320 mm | 1320 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2620 mm | 2410 mm |
Fuel Tank Capacity | 58 L | 36 L |
